When I was 16 years old, I traveled with my sister, Sarah Barnes, to Nectar Valley for the rural settlement program. We arrived late, and the youth dormitory was already full, so Sarah and I were housed with Nutty.

Nutty's surname was Walters, and his given name was Nathan, though his formal name was chosen to match the pronunciation of his childhood nickname. In rural areas, there was a custom of giving boys deliberately crude names to ward off evil spirits and help them survive to adulthood.

A few years earlier, Nutty's parents had died carrying sandbags to rebuild the burst reservoir dam. His house had a main room with a tile roof and two bedrooms. At night, Nutty and I shared one room while Sarah slept in the inner room.

Despite his unfortunate nickname, Nutty was truly a handsome young man. Nearly six feet tall with thick eyebrows and bright eyes, he had finished high school, loved reading, and was generous and straightforward in nature. Both Sarah and I liked Nutty very much.

That day, it was my turn to herd the cattle. I deliberately drove them deeper into the forest, wanting to find a quiet place to read. After growing tired from reading, I lay down on the grass and fell asleep.

In my drowsy state, I vaguely heard men and women whispering softly, along with panting sounds and gasps. When I woke up, the sounds had disappeared. The sky had somehow grown overcast, and thick fog filled the forest.

The mist rolled and grew denser, white fog advancing directly toward me. The cattle had long since wandered off somewhere. Complete silence surrounded me, and an indescribable fear welled up in my heart.

Just then, Sarah's anxious voice called out from within the fog. I was about to respond when a hand suddenly covered my mouth, dragging me out of the forest without explanation.

Nutty spoke in my ear in a lowered voice, "Don't answer. That's not your sister. It's the Temptress!"

Nutty released me but remained tense, his eyes filled with terror. His expression frightened me, making my heart pound wildly.

"What's the Temptress?" I asked.

As Nutty pulled me down the mountain, he explained, "My uncle told me there's a spider on Crimson Mountain. The villagers also call it the Seduction Spider.

"This creature can mimic human voices, calling people by name. As soon as the person being called responds, they immediately fall under its poison, become entranced, and run to its nest to die."

Nutty spoke while his feet never stopped moving, dragging me along at breakneck speed. I said anxiously, "The cattle! The commune's cattle are still in the mountains!"

"How can we worry about the cattle at a time like this? They've probably already been eaten by the Temptress. You'd better worry about yourself. The Temptress has targeted you."

Nutty's long legs made me stumble constantly as he pulled me along. We quickly reached the fields where Sarah and several other youths were busy fertilizing the radishes with manure.

Seeing Nutty and me from a distance, Sarah put down her ladle and walked toward us. Without explanation, Nutty waved his hand, signaling for Sarah to come home with us.

On the way, he told Sarah about the Temptress. He pushed both of us into the inner room when we reached home, closing the door while instructing, "Sarah, watch over Alex. Don't let him run outside. I'm going to the other end of the village to get my uncle."

The door had barely closed when Nutty pushed it open again. He removed an amulet from around his neck and handed it to me with grave emphasis. "Hang this amulet behind the door. No matter who comes, don't open the door under any circumstances."

Sarah and I sat in the room, staring at each other in confusion. Nutty had been so urgent and spoke so briefly that we still hadn't figured out what kind of monster this Temptress actually was.

But we had always trusted Nutty. His extremely nervous manner made both our hearts rise with anxiety.

"Sarah, what's this all about? We're in modern times now. Can there really be monsters?"

The moment I finished speaking, someone called my name from outside. I was about to respond when Sarah suddenly covered my mouth. I looked at Sarah and saw her eyes wide with terror, her lips pale with fright.

The female voice outside continued calling sweetly, "Alex, Alex, are you home? Open the door. I didn't bring my keys."

I began trembling too because the voice outside belonged to Sarah. Nothing could be more eerie than this.

At that moment, Sarah was covering my mouth, her palms damp with cold sweat and her lips pressed tightly together. Her voice continued circling around the house outside the door, never fading away.
